Your first Karate class at Fairbanks Karate
Nervous about walking into a Karate dojo for the first time? Almost everyone is, and a good sensei expects beginners to come through the door. Here's what to know. What to expect: a typical first class is a warm-up, then drilling basic stances, blocks, punches, and kicks — not hard sparring. Step to the side whenever you need to; no one will bat an eye. What to wear: athletic wear you can move in (or a gi if you have one); you'll train barefoot. What to bring: water, and a mouthguard if you have one — many dojos lend a loaner gi for a first class, so it's worth asking when you call. As you keep training you'll add your own gi and the belt your dojo awards you. Kumite (sparring) eases in gradually, once your fundamentals are solid. Arrive 10–15 minutes early to sign a waiver and meet the sensei. It gets easier fast — most people feel far more at home by their third class.
